The opening of Calderwood Custom Millwork marked a new
chapter for this long-term team of exceptional custom woodworkers. For almost
three decades, Joe Yoffa of Yoffa Woodworking inspired his crew to build
carefully and correctly while always considering the many facets of building with
wood and the importance of schedule. Upon Yoffa’s much-deserved retirement,
Dan Kinsella, a Rhode Island custom home builder who had worked frequently
with Joe, recognized the value of keeping the crew together and opened the
company under its new name, Calderwood — a reference to a family namesake.
When asked why he took on a custom millwork business, Kinsella explained,
“Because there is an art to custom woodworking and it takes a long time to learn
it well. I had a great history with Joe, so continuing with his crew who are already
so knowledgeable and efficient and who work together so well, made sense.”
Today, Calderwood is just as dedicated to creating first-rate cabinetry, as
well as re-facing existing work, creating custom doors and windows, stair parts,
moldings, countertops and other custom pieces for homeowners, designers and
contractors on both the commercial and residential level. The team’s recent
projects range from a beautifully curved wooden bar for a popular tour boat
to a private office with walls entirely covered by an elegant, integrated design
of custom cherry paneling, trim and cabinetry. In both past and present,
Calderwood’s experience, great attention to detail and inherent sense of
teamwork results in one-of-a kind projects that maintain beauty and integrity
for years to come. ◆
